From 172942243ad2e2c82710aaca157267ed313a3260 Mon Sep 17 00:00:00 2001
From: Dmitry Derjavin
Date: Fri, 4 Apr 2014 15:49:34 +0400
Subject: [PATCH] Robotics related package list, feature and live-robo target
added.
---
conf.d/live.mk | 2 ++
features.in/robotics/README | 3 +++
features.in/robotics/config.mk | 9 +++++++++
pkg.in/lists/robotics/reprap | 4 ++++
pkg.in/lists/robotics/umki | 2 ++
5 files changed, 20 insertions(+)
create mode 100644 features.in/robotics/README
create mode 100644 features.in/robotics/config.mk
create mode 100644 pkg.in/lists/robotics/reprap
create mode 100644 pkg.in/lists/robotics/umki
diff --git a/conf.d/live.mk b/conf.d/live.mk
index 6d47d8ea..468a1a08 100644
--- a/conf.d/live.mk
+++ b/conf.d/live.mk
@@ -93,4 +93,6 @@ distro/live-gimp: distro/live-icewm use/live/ru
@$(call add,LIVE_PACKAGES,qtfm openssh-clients rsync)
@$(call add,LIVE_PACKAGES,design-graphics-sisyphus2)
+distro/live-robo: distro/live-icewm +robotics use/live/ru; @:
+
endif
diff --git a/features.in/robotics/README b/features.in/robotics/README
new file mode 100644
index 00000000..d9031e74
--- /dev/null
+++ b/features.in/robotics/README
@@ -0,0 +1,3 @@
+Набор ПО для управления роботами: 3D-принтерами RepRap и УМКИ, которым
+можно управлять из программ на Кумире. Дополнительно для RepRap
+добавлены Blender и FreeCad.
\ No newline at end of file
diff --git a/features.in/robotics/config.mk b/features.in/robotics/config.mk
new file mode 100644
index 00000000..d0792b77
--- /dev/null
+++ b/features.in/robotics/config.mk
@@ -0,0 +1,9 @@
++robotics: use/robotics/reprap use/robotics/umki; @:
+
+use/robotics/reprap: use/x11/3d
+ @$(call add_feature)
+ @$(call add,THE_LISTS,robotics/reprap)
+
+use/robotics/umki:
+ @$(call add_feature)
+ @$(call add,THE_LISTS,robotics/umki)
diff --git a/pkg.in/lists/robotics/reprap b/pkg.in/lists/robotics/reprap
new file mode 100644
index 00000000..9a0a2156
--- /dev/null
+++ b/pkg.in/lists/robotics/reprap
@@ -0,0 +1,4 @@
+repetierhost
+skeinforge
+blender
+free-cad
diff --git a/pkg.in/lists/robotics/umki b/pkg.in/lists/robotics/umki
new file mode 100644
index 00000000..c8b39d1d
--- /dev/null
+++ b/pkg.in/lists/robotics/umki
@@ -0,0 +1,2 @@
+umki
+kumir